Responsibilities
  • Assume full responsibility for household in absence of parents
  • Perform light housekeeping and cleaning duties
  • Shop for food and household supplies
  • Travel with family on trips and assist with child supervision and housekeeping duties
  • Wash, iron and press clothing and household linens
  • Bathe, dress and feed infants and children
  • Discipline children according to the methods requested by the parents
  • Keep records of daily activities and health information regarding children
  • Maintain a safe and healthy environment in the home
  • Organize activities such as games and outings for children
  • Prepare and serve nutritious meals
  • Supervise and care for children
  • Take children to and from school and to appointments
  • Tend to emotional well-being of children
  • Help children with homework
